What are the maintenance intervals for a Cantilever Rack System?

Maintaining a cantilever rack system is crucial for ensuring its longevity, safety, and optimal performance. Factors Affecting Maintenance Intervals

Several factors can influence the maintenance intervals of a cantilever rack system. These include the following:

Usage Frequency

The more frequently a cantilever rack system is used, the more wear and tear it will experience. High-traffic environments, such as warehouses with a large volume of inventory turnover, may require more frequent maintenance compared to low-traffic areas.

Load Capacity

The load capacity of a cantilever rack system determines the amount of weight it can safely support. Overloading the racks can cause structural damage and increase the risk of accidents. It is essential to ensure that the racks are used within their specified load capacity and to regularly inspect for signs of overloading.

Environmental Conditions

The environment in which the cantilever rack system is installed can also affect its maintenance requirements. For example, racks located in humid or corrosive environments may require more frequent cleaning and rust prevention measures. Additionally, extreme temperatures can cause the metal to expand or contract, potentially leading to structural issues.

Quality of Installation

Proper installation is crucial for the long-term performance of a cantilever rack system. If the racks are not installed correctly, they may be more prone to damage and require more frequent maintenance. It is important to have the racks installed by a qualified professional to ensure they are secure and stable.

Recommended Maintenance Intervals

Based on the factors mentioned above, the following are general recommendations for maintenance intervals for a cantilever rack system:

Daily Inspections

  • Visual Checks: Conduct a visual inspection of the racks before each use to check for any signs of damage, such as bent or broken arms, loose bolts, or excessive rust.
  • Load Checks: Ensure that the loads are evenly distributed on the racks and that they do not exceed the specified load capacity.

Weekly Inspections

  • Structural Checks: Inspect the overall structure of the racks, including the uprights, arms, and connections, for any signs of damage or instability.
  • Cleaning: Remove any debris or dirt from the racks to prevent corrosion and ensure smooth operation.

Monthly Inspections

  • Lubrication: Lubricate the moving parts of the racks, such as the rollers and hinges, to reduce friction and prevent wear.
  • Tightening of Bolts: Check and tighten all bolts and nuts to ensure they are secure.

Quarterly Inspections

  • Load Testing: Perform load testing on the racks to ensure they are still capable of supporting the specified load capacity.
  • Alignment Checks: Check the alignment of the racks to ensure they are straight and level.

Annual Inspections

  • Comprehensive Inspection: Conduct a comprehensive inspection of the entire cantilever rack system, including a detailed examination of the structure, components, and connections.
  • Repairs and Replacements: Make any necessary repairs or replacements to ensure the racks are in good working condition.

Importance of Regular Maintenance

Regular maintenance of a cantilever rack system offers several benefits, including:

Safety

Proper maintenance helps to ensure the safety of your employees and the integrity of your inventory. By identifying and addressing potential issues early on, you can prevent accidents and minimize the risk of damage to the racks and the stored items.

Longevity

Regular maintenance can extend the lifespan of your cantilever rack system, reducing the need for costly replacements. By keeping the racks in good condition, you can ensure they continue to perform effectively for many years to come.

Efficiency

Well-maintained racks operate more efficiently, allowing for smoother and faster storage and retrieval of inventory. This can improve productivity and reduce downtime in your warehouse.

Compliance

Maintaining your cantilever rack system in accordance with industry standards and regulations is essential for compliance. Regular inspections and maintenance help to ensure that your racks meet the necessary safety requirements.
